G20 Presidency: India becoming major player in world order: Advisor Bhatnagar

Srinagar, Apr 10: R R Bhatnagar, Advisor to Lt. Governor, J&K, Monday said that G20 Presidency is giving us a moment of pride, and a sense of leadership, confidence and recognition that India has become a major player in the world order.
“Our youth today are energised and motivated and will like to contribute immensely as much as possible to this effort,” Mr. R R Bhatnagar said, during the Lecture Series organised by the Central University of Kashmir (CUK) to mark the culmination of events organised by the varsity to commemorate the India’s G20 Presidency, under the auspices of G20 University Connect, Engaging Young Minds, at SKICC here. Mr. Bhatnagar, who was the chief guest on the occasion, congratulated the Vice Chancellor, CUK, faculty members and other staffers for organising the series of events. He said the government is also organising a mega event next month to host the working group on tourism as the sector has tremendous potential in Jammu, Kashmir and Ladakh and it would be an opportunity to showcase the J&K as an outstanding tourist destination.
Earlier, in his welcome address, Central University of Kashmir (CUK) Vice Chancellor, Prof. A Ravinder Nath, said, it is a matter of great pride for all of us that the country is holding the G20 Presidency. “India with the history of peaceful co-existence and pluralism has emerged as the largest democracy in the world in contemporary times through the unity in diversity approach,” Prof. A Ravinder Nath said. “The world is looking at the G20 with a hope that India’s G20 presidency will be inclusive, decisive, ambitious, and action oriented on all the thrust areas including global warming, environmental degradation, food safety, use of renewable energy etc.”
In his keynote address, former Ambassador and Professor Emeritus and Director International Relations, Sushant University Gurugram, Ambassador J S Mukul, outlined the India’s priorities of the G20 Presidency including climatic change, green development and lifestyle environment, and said, the country is using the G20 Presidency to showcase incredible India across the world. “As many as 40 delegations are coming to attend over 200 meetings to be held in 50 cities, showcasing India as the mother of democracy, all its glory, diversity and variety throughout the length and breadth of the country and that is great initiative also with respect to the Jammu and Kashmir, which has a huge potential for tourism keeping in view the bounties nature has bestowed upon it,” Ambassador J S Mukul, said.
